The company are currently looking to recruit a skilled and experienced HGV Technician to join their team. You will be responsible for maintaining and repairing heavy goods vehicles (HGVs) across a mixed fleet including Volvo, Scania, Mercedes, DAF and Renault vehicles. This is a full-time position offering a salary of up to £50,000 per year, no shift work and you will be required to work two Saturday mornings per month.

  • Carry out routine maintenance and inspections on HGVs and trailers, including annual MOT preparation
  • Diagnose and troubleshoot mechanical, electrical, and hydraulic faults
  • Perform vehicle servicing, including oil changes, filter replacements, and fluid checks
  • Use hand tools and specialist equipment to complete repairs and maintenance tasks
  • Maintain accurate records of repairs, servicing, and inspections

Proven experience as an HGV Technician/ Heavy Vehicle Mechanic. HGV licence preferred but not essential.

How to prepare for a job interview at Recruitment Helpline

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your technical knowledge about HGVs. Familiarise yourself with the specific makes and models mentioned in the job description, like Volvo and Scania. Being able to discuss common issues and solutions will show that you're not just experienced, but also genuinely interested in the role.

✨Showcase Your Experience

Prepare to talk about your previous roles and the types of repairs you've handled. Use specific examples to highlight your skills in diagnosing faults and performing maintenance. This will help the interviewer see how your experience aligns with what they need.

✨Ask Smart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are some thoughtful questions about the company’s fleet, their maintenance processes, or team dynamics. This shows that you’re engaged and serious about the position, plus it gives you valuable insights into whether this is the right fit for you.

✨Be Punctual and Professional

Arrive on time and dress appropriately for the interview. Even though it's a technical role, first impressions matter. A professional appearance combined with a punctual arrival sets a positive tone and shows respect for the interviewer's time.
